Izuku Midoriya, a.k.a Deku has been fighting Tomura Shigaraki who recently acquired the All for One quirk. The protagonist noticed that the most powerful villain that the heroes face so far is getting a bit weak from his attacks.
Recap
In the previous “My Hero Academia” chapter 285, Deku used his Black Whip to hold Tomura and avoid the villain from hurting the other heroes. The enemy tried to use his most powerful quirk called the Decay and Deku just stopped him from destroying anything again by lifting Shiagaraki up in the air through his Black Whip.
The rival had to stay up so his Decay will not be launched and wreak havoc again. Deku also tried his other form of attacks such as the Texas Smash, St. Louis, Wyoming, Detroit Smash and more. He didn’t stop and Shigaraki admitted that he started to be affected by the continuous onslaught.
But then, at some point when Tomura attacked Deku with the wires, the hero nearly dies but he was saved by Katsuki Bakugo. It was a sort of sacrifice because while he was able to move Deku at of the way, he was the one who received Tomura’s attack.
Spoilers - what to expect
In any case, “My Hero Academia” chapter 286 will show Deku’s persistence. He would not give up on attacking Shigaraki even if he was already injured.
As for Tomura, his regeneration process is getting slower, and this is a big problem for him. This is because if he is not able to heal quickly and continue to receive attacks, he will blow up. With his predicament, he felt his hatred for the heroes has tripled as they have been pushing him to his limits and wouldn’t stop.
Elsewhere, Endeavor has been attacked with a wire but he can manage. He is now planning to make a counterattack with his son Todoroki and Bakugo.
